Abstract

New Cu (I) and Fe (II) complexes have been synthesized and proved to be efficient catalysts for atom transfer radical addition (ATRA) reactions. The catalytic activity was found to be greater than existing atom transfer systems based upon CuCl (bipyridine) or RuCl2 (PPh3) 3, for example. The addition of a reducing agent considerably improved the efficiency of the usual procedures.
